Ibn Abi Haatim narrated in his Tafseer from Abu Ja'far, from al-Rabee'
ibn Anas, that Abu'l-Aaliyah said:
The companions of the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of
Allaah be upon him) thought that nosin could do harm if one was
sincere and that no good deed was of any availif one associates others
with Allaah. Then Allaah revealed the words (interpretation of the
meaning):
"O you who believe! Obey Allaah, and obey the Messenger (Muhammad) and
render not vain your deeds"
[Muhammad 47:33]
